The city mayor on Friday approved the Rs 6,990-crore Ahmedabad Municipal Corporation budget for 2018-19. With this, the city will soon have 30,000 square metre pay-and-park area at SG highway, which is part of proposal. The project will cost around Rs 9.43 crore.
The draft budget was first proposed by Municipal Commissioner Mukesh Kumar on January 19, then revised by Standing Committee Chairman Pravin Patel on February 2.
According to the proposal, the civic body will also implement an on-street parking policy on the lines of the system in place in Pune and Kolkata to better manage city traffic. Besides, they will construct 26 railway overbridges/underbridges to make the city free of railway crossings.
Mayor Gautam Shah said that along with many events and festivals that are on the cards this year, AMC will organise Swachhta Rounds at different wards to create awareness about the cleanliness campaign started and promoted by Prime Minister Narendra Modi.
To boost the campaign, the civic body has increased the councilors’ budget to Rs 25 lakh this year, of which Rs 3 lakh has to be spent on cleanliness-related activities.
The civic body will also invest 46% of its annual budget for 2018-19 on infrastructure projects such as roads, water, drainage, and lights.
